Day 2 - takes you through the heart of the Flinders Ranges. Driving in tree lined Bunyeroo Gorge then onto Brachina Gorge where you may spot the rare and beautiful Yellow Footed Rock Wallabies, see fossils more than 600 million years old and suddenly appear out on the western edge of the Flinders Ranges. Overlooking the plains country towards Lake Torrens. Enjoy lunch at the Prairie Hotel. This historic Outback pub situated along the original Old Ghan Railway Line has an international reputation for its cuisine, in particular, their two signature dishes 'The Feral Mixed Grill' and the 'Feral Antipasto' (other meals available). Your destination today is the Arkaroola Wilderness Sanctuary at the northernmost end of these ranges. This is some of the oldest landscape on earth. Arkaroola is renowned for its 4WD tracks, some of which you will explore with your guide. On a clear night, which is most nights, the jewels of the southern sky can be viewed not just with the naked eye, but also through the best privately owned telescopes in the southern hemisphere at the Arkaroola Observatory.
O/N - Arkaroola Wilderness Sanctuary
Day 3 - your day starts with the famous Ridgetop Tour, which will give you some of the most breathtaking views imaginable of rugged peaks towering above outback plains. Cool creeks and mysterious waterholes sparkling within jagged gorges. After a delightful lunch you will travel south through sheep and cattle stations that are in excess of 1000 square miles into the Mt Chambers and Mt Frome area, rich in aboriginal history. Then through more spectacular gorges to the quiet old copper mining town of Blinman , the highest town in South Australia and your destination for tonight. Enjoy some Aussie tucker and maybe a cool beer or two in the classic old pub.
O/N - Blinman Hotel
